出 处:《水利水电工程设计》2024年第3期10-14,共5页Design of Water Resources & Hydroelectric Engineering
摘 要:为促进生态建设与环境保护、优化用地布局,以朔州市七里河生态修复工程为例进行生态适应性分析与生境营建。在生态适应性分析过程中,构建了生态适宜性分析指标体系,采用层次分析法确定要素指标权重;在生境营建过程中,采用重塑生态基底、筛选植物种群等措施,逐步形成生态结构的良性循环发展模式。通过对七里河两岸生境的营造,恢复了七里河生态廊道,为野生动物保留适宜的动物迁徙廊道,也为北方地区河流廊道的生态适宜性和生境营建研究提供了有利的支撑。In order to promote ecological construction and environmental protection and optimize land use layout,the ecological adaptability analysis and habitat construction are carried out with the Qili River ecological restoration project in Shuozhou City as an example.During the ecological adaptability analysis,an ecological suitability analysis index system is established,and the Analytic Hierarchy Process(AHP)is used to determine the weight of factor indices.In the habitat construction process,measures such as reshaping ecological base and selecting plant population are adopted to gradually form a positive cycle development model of the ecological structure.By creating habitats along both sides of the Qili River,the ecological corridor of the Qili River is restored,providing suitable migration corridors for wildlife and offering strong support for the study of ecological suitability and habitat construction of river corridors in northern regions.
